Mifare 1非接触智能卡:结构、功能与MCM硬件

5星 · 超过95%的资源 需积分: 10 41 下载量 111 浏览量 更新于2024-08-01 收藏 1.77MB PDF 举报
Mifare 1 非接触式 IC智能(射频)卡是一种先进的电子身份识别技术,它结合了无线通信和存储功能于一个小巧的芯片上。这款卡片以其独特的设计和广泛的应用而闻名,主要用于门禁系统、公共交通卡、电子支付等领域。 第一部分详细阐述了Mifare 1 卡片的结构特点和功能模块。它主要由以下几个部分组成: 1. RF射频接口电路:负责卡片与外部设备之间的无线通信,通过电磁波实现数据传输。 2. 数字电路模块:包括ATR(接收应答)模块,用于检测卡片的存在并建立通信;AntiCollision模块处理多卡片间的碰撞问题,确保数据传输的准确性;SelectApplication模块用于选择或切换应用;Authentication&AccessControl模块执行安全认证和访问控制,确保数据的安全性;Control&ArithmeticUnit是控制和算术运算的核心,执行卡片操作命令;RAM/ROM单元提供临时和永久的数据存储空间;CryptoUnit用于数据加密,保护敏感信息;EEPROM存储器用于持久存储数据,带有专门的接口电路。 3. 物理组成与天线研究:卡片上的天线设计至关重要,它支持卡片与读写器之间高效的能量传输和数据交换。 4. 存储结构:Mifare 1 卡片采用分层存储结构,包括用户区(User Data Memory, UDM)、应用程序区(Application Data Memory, ADR)以及密钥存储区(Key Memory, KM),以支持不同的数据管理和安全需求。 第二章深入探讨了MCM(Microchip Contactless Memory)的硬件内核电路,这是Mifare 1 卡片的核心读写模块。MCM200和MCM500是两种常见的型号: - MCM200模块:提供基本的读写功能,适用于低速和低成本应用。 - MCM500模块:功能更为强大,包括更高的数据处理速度和更丰富的安全特性,适用于需要高性能和复杂操作的场景。 硬件内核电路中的寄存器如DATA寄存器(地址00H)存储读取的数据,STACON寄存器(地址01H)控制卡片的状态,而ENABLE寄存器则管理读写操作的开启和关闭。 Mifare 1 非接触式 IC智能(射频)卡凭借其精巧的结构和强大的功能,为实现无接触式识别和数据交换提供了可靠的技术平台。理解其工作原理和硬件组件对于开发和应用这类卡片的系统至关重要。